Prescription diet pills are medications recommended by healthcare specialists to assist people in slimming down. These medications are normally advised for individuals who are categorized as overweight or who have specific health conditions related to weight problems. Unlike over-the-counter supplements, prescription diet pills undergo extensive testing and assessment to ensure their effectiveness and safety.
Prescription diet pills can be classified into numerous classifications based upon their mechanism of action. The following table sums up the primary types of prescription diet pills:
| Type | Mechanism of Action | Examples |
|---|---|---|
| Appetite Suppressants | Decrease feelings of hunger and increase feelings of fullness | Phentermine, Diethylpropion |
| Lipase Inhibitors | Block fat absorption from the diet | Orlistat (Alli, Xenical) |
| Combination Medications | Integrate several systems to promote weight-loss | Phentermine-topiramate (Qsymia), Naltrexone-bupropion (Contrave) |
| Glucagon-like Peptide-1 (GLP-1) Receptor Agonists | Increase insulin secretion and decrease appetite | Liraglutide (Saxenda) |
Appetite suppressants work by acting on the central nervous system to decrease the experience of appetite. Phentermine, for instance, is one of the most commonly recommended appetite suppressants. These medications are usually suggested for short-term use due to the potential for dependence.

Combination medications utilize multiple mechanisms to assist in weight loss. For instance, Qsymia integrates phentermine and topiramate to boost appetite suppression while likewise increasing feelings of fullness.
GLP-1 receptor agonists imitate the impacts of the GLP-1 hormone, which assists regulate appetite and insulin secretion. Liraglutide (Saxenda) is an example of this type of medication, and it has actually revealed positive results in weight management.
Prescription diet pills can offer numerous advantages, particularly for people battling with weight problems. Some of the essential advantages consist of:
Effective Weight Loss: Many prescription diet pills have been revealed to result in significant weight-loss when combined with a healthy diet and exercise.
Improved Health Outcomes: Weight loss can lead to enhanced health markers, consisting of better blood pressure, cholesterol levels, and blood sugar control.
Motivation to Sustain Lifestyle Changes: The preliminary weight loss accomplished through medication can inspire individuals to adopt much healthier lifestyle practices, boosting long-term success.
